How much does a Billing Clerk I make in Nampa, ID?
As of April 01, 2025, the average annual salary for a Billing Clerk I in Nampa, ID is $39,139. Salary.com reports that pay typically ranges from $35,952 to $42,552, with most professionals earning between $33,052 and $45,660.

How Does Experience Level Affect a Billing Clerk I's Salary?
An entry-level Billing Clerk I with under 1 year experience makes about $38,901.
With less than 2 years of experience, a mid-level Billing Clerk I makes around $39,495.
After 2-4 years, the Billing Clerk I pay rises to about $40,005.
Those senior Billing Clerk I with 5-8 years of experience earn roughly $40,157, and those Billing Clerk I having 8 years or more experience are expected to earn about $40,259 on average.
